Wellington loose forward Victor Vito has been called into the All Blacks squad.

24–year–old Vito, who played six Tests for the All Blacks in 2010, will this morning assemble with squad members who are arriving in Auckland today for a two–day camp to prepare for the final two Investec Tri Nations Tests against South Africa in Port Elizabeth and Australia in Brisbane.

The squad which will travel to South Africa will be named tomorrow. The squad departs on Saturday.
